Overview

A total of 344 households are located in Lone Wolf Public Schools area. Among them, 95 households have children under the age of 18. The average family size is 2.86 people. The total number of children in the region is 236 and 153 children are attending schools including pre-K, K-12 schools, and colleges/graduate schools.
2% (13) of residents are non-citizens and 6% (50) of residents speak a language other than English at home.

Employment Statistics

652 residents are over the age of 16 and 338 people are in labor force. Among them, 338 people are in civilian labor force and 0 are in armed labor force. 318 people are employed and the unemployment rate is 5.90%.

Average Income and Health Insurance

The average household income is $61,597 for the 344 households in Lone Wolf Public Schools area, Oklahoma. The average income of a single worker is $28,750. 750 people have a health insurance and the health insurance coverage rate is 89.50%.

Housing

There are 572 housing units in Lone Wolf Public Schools area, Oklahoma with 344 units (60.14%) occupied. 287 houses (83.43%) are occupied by owner and 57 houses (16.57%) are rented. The average housing value is $64,700 and the average rental cost is $515. 0 houses (0.00%) were newly built in 2014 or later and 153 houses (26.75%) were built in 1949 or earlier.
